The video tutorial explains the process and regulations of equity crowdfunding, allowing early-stage ventures to seek public investment without traditional registration. It covers the statutory authorization under Section 4A6, investor qualifications, and portal requirements. The tutorial highlights the benefits of crowdfunding for startups, enabling broader participation in early-stage investments.
